## Configuration

Hey support folks — Bucketeer (our A/B assignment service) reads everything from `.env`, so no code changes needed for most tweaks. `BUCKETEER_STICKY_TTL` controls how long a user stays in their assigned variant, and `BUCKETEER_SALT_ROTATION` should stay at `weekly` unless the Velma team says otherwise. Most tickets you'll see are just a missing signing credential. To fix those, add the following line to the service's `.env` file:

vault entry, kahof-fajof: LEDGER_TOKEN20=252fb2f2c70cd73a28be

Wiki: Transporting exhibition pieces on loan. Loaned pieces for the Vellmoor Gallery rotation travel crated, one item per crate, with condition reports attached inside the lid. The dispatch desk books a dedicated vehicle; no overnight stops are permitted. The receiving curator signs the loan manifest before the crate is opened. For the current Silvane collection run, the courier must follow the hand-over instruction given directly below this line.

drop instructions, kajof-fajog: the ulaion silmir courier leaves the joreth tamvan pelox lamath casion druiel oliys belys ledger at gate 5463 under passcode 656217

**Q: Why did a customer's exported reports disappear after 90 days?** The Tidewipe retention sweeper deletes generated exports older than 90 days automatically; this is expected behavior, not data loss. Source records are untouched and exports can be regenerated. Sweep schedules, exemption rules, and the per-plan retention matrix are documented on this page:

runbook for yahop-hawif: https://confluence.zemvarlabs.internal/pages/pages/browse/c89f8afc